Chapter 1599 Bloody as ink

 In the night, the horn sounded low and long.

A large flag fluttered in the air, with the word "Huangfu" written on it. A person under the flag was wearing a battle armor. The eyes under the battle helmet were as sharp as knives. The big cloak was fluttering in the night wind, full of a murderous atmosphere.

This person is none other than Huangfu Yunzhao.

Two trumpeters were not far from Huangfu Yunzhao, blowing the trumpets at the same time, and there was also a sound of trumpets in the distance.

Huangfu Yunzhao looked at the battlefield where the fighting was going on. Without hesitation, he unsheathed his sword and raised it high. Without any nonsense, he swung the sword forward. Someone shook the big flag behind him desperately, and then he heard the hoofbeats of horses.

At the sound of the sound, hundreds of cavalrymen marching on both wings had already urged their horses forward, shouting and charging towards the battlefield.

Almost at the same time, the densely packed infantry behind Huangfu Yunzhao also shouted and rushed forward.

For a moment, this group of people was like a black torrent, sweeping towards the battlefield.

Huangfu Yunzhao did not join the battlefield in person, with a stern look on his face.

As the horn sounded from the east, Song Shixin took the lead, leading thousands of his men to rush towards the battlefield.

Of course Song Shixin did not disappear. He just detoured back to the east and prepared to attack the Liaodong Army from the flank. Huangfu Yunzhao's horn was the signal to launch the attack. After hearing the horn, Song Shixin led his men without hesitation.

The soldiers launched an attack.

The Liaodong cavalry did inflict a heavy blow to Chen Zhitai's troops in the first round of charge. In that short period of time, hundreds of people were killed or injured.

Although many cavalry fell into the battle formation and fought with Long Rui's soldiers, there were also hundreds of cavalry who passed through the battle formation and were regrouping on the south side of the battlefield, preparing to charge to the battlefield again. But while the team was forming,

Huangfu Yunzhao led his troops to the south, and the cavalry and infantry also rushed over quickly, giving no chance for the Liaodong cavalry to form a unit.

The hundreds of cavalrymen were frightened when they saw a large number of people coming to attack them. The cavalrymen turned their horses around and faced the enemy. They no longer cared about Chen Zhitai's troops behind them, so they could only block the enemies coming from the south.

In fact, many cavalry blocking the enemy also saw that the number of cavalry rushing over from the other side was actually not many, only two to three hundred, and the strength of the two sides was not much different.

But the opponent has already charged at them, and the Liaodong cavalry knows that they cannot hesitate at this time, let alone wait for the opponent to charge directly, otherwise the opponent will easily overwhelm their own cavalry with the force of the impact, and instantly

will be at a disadvantage.

In a cavalry confrontation, the brave one wins, the timid one dies!

These were all experienced Liaodong cavalry. They shouted and urged their horses to meet them. However, even so, the reaction was a little slow. The space between the two cavalry was limited. The other cavalry took the lead in charging and had already made full use of the limited charge.

distance, by the time the Liaodong cavalry began to urge their horses to meet them, the opponent's horses had already picked up speed, and their momentum instantly surpassed that of the Liaodong cavalry.

"Boom boom boom!"

The cavalry formations of both sides met head-on. For a moment, people screamed and horses neighed, swords flew, and the Liaodong cavalry formation was dispersed almost instantly.

What's even more terrible is that the uniforms of the enemy cavalry are almost the same as those of the Liaodong cavalry. The cavalry of both sides are entangled. The Liaodong cavalry cannot distinguish between ourselves and the enemy for a while. On the contrary, the enemy cavalry can obviously instantly identify who is one of their own.

Cut straight to the Liaodong cavalry.

There were endless screams for a while, and in a moment, countless Liaodong cavalry were chopped off their horses.

Although a few cavalrymen have discovered clues, the enemy cavalry has cloth strips wrapped around their necks, but the cloth strips are not conspicuous. Unless you pay attention consciously, you will not be able to notice it in a hurry.

The enemy cavalry were well prepared, and of course they could see the strips of cloth wrapped around their companions' necks at a glance.

Just this small trick is enough to put the Liaodong Cavalry into a state where it is difficult to distinguish between ourselves and the enemy. Even if someone discovers the flaw, it is only a few people in a hurry. Therefore, the Liaodong Cavalry sees that the opponent's attire is the same as his own, and swings his sword.

He would hesitate at any time, but the enemy cavalry showed no hesitation at all.

Huangfu Yunzhao's hundreds of cavalry were also his direct line cavalry.

Although these two groups of cavalry were both affiliated with the Liaodong Army in the past, they were strangers to each other and had no feelings of compatriots at all. Therefore, they were killed with great ferocity and without the slightest mercy.

The cavalry was unable to charge up, so its power was reduced by half, and a large number of infantry behind them also rushed up and quickly joined the battle group. Of course, these people knew that their cavalry had cloth strips wrapped around their necks, and they could immediately distinguish between ourselves and the enemy.

Hundreds of Liaodong cavalry were killed one by one by the enemy's cavalry and infantry.

Tu Sima couldn't care less about Zhang Ke's thousands of Liaodong cavalry now. The situation on his side was even worse than that on the other side.

Although Zhang Ke's cavalry rushed Chen Zhitai's men and horses to pieces, causing a large number of Chen Zhitai's troops to be damaged, Dou Xiong's more than a thousand cavalry also rushed Tu Sima's men and horses into chaos. The two battles

?The battles were only two or three miles apart, but they were both extremely brutal, with roars and screams resounding through the sky. More than half of the guards around Tu Sima were killed or wounded, leaving only three cavalrymen doing their best to protect them.

A cavalry guard heard a roar coming from the side and turned his head to look, only to see a spear thrust straight towards him.

The opponent was a cavalryman, but instead of using a saber, he attacked with a spear.

The Guards Cavalry reacted extremely sensitively, turned away, and almost simultaneously reached out to grab the opponent's spear. At this moment, the opponent's horse had already come close to him. The Guards Cavalry grabbed the opponent's spear and wanted to

Without thinking, he struck the enemy cavalry in the chest with his sword. The cavalryman screamed and was chopped to pieces. As soon as his hand was loosened, he fell off the horse.

The Guards Cavalry was rejoicing when he felt a dark shadow flash beside him and turned around to look, but the knight had already passed by him. The Cavalry's attack was swift and neat, and the Guards Cavalry had not yet seen the opponent's appearance clearly.

The opponent's saber had already slashed on his neck, and the Guards Cavalry could even clearly hear the sound of his own throat being cut. His vision went black, blood spattered from the edge of the knife, and the whole man had already turned over and fell off his horse.

Killing and being killed happen in the blink of an eye.

Tu Sima watched the Guards Cavalry being chopped down and dismounted. He wanted to call out a warning, but as soon as he shouted, the Guards Cavalry had been hacked to death. In the darkness, he saw the tall man who hacked the Guards Cavalry.

Wearing armor, he recognized it at a glance and said in a voiceless voice: "Dou Xiong, you!"

Dou Xiong was a few steps away from Tu Sima, holding a saber in his hand. Under his helmet, his eyes were staring at Tu Sima coldly.

His armor was covered in blood, and his whole person looked even more murderous.

Tu Sima clenched his saber and said sternly: "Dou Xiong, you shameless traitors will not die in peace!"

"Tu Moting, you dug your own grave and you can't blame anyone." Dou Xiong did not come to kill him immediately, but sneered: "Speaking of traitors, you and Wang Xingchao are the traitors who betrayed the Tang Dynasty. As the epidemic spreads, you guys

You don't think about preventing the epidemic, but you still want to take advantage of the opportunity to make peace in the palace, regardless of the life and death of the people. Such despicable and despicable people will be really ashamed of your company."

Sima Tu Moting said bitterly: "You, the Dou family, are taking advantage of the general's gift without thinking of repaying the favor. You are ungrateful."

"This general is eating Lumi from the Tang Dynasty. What does it have to do with Wang Xingchao?" Dou Xiong said: "I think back then the Liaodong cavalry were so powerful that they would kneel down wherever they went. What does the Liaodong Army look like today?

It is full of treacherous people who only care about pleasure and reject dissidents, and have never thought about the people of the four northeastern counties. They watched the Bohai Sea grow in power, but turned a blind eye, making the Bohai Sea a trouble for the Tang Dynasty."

Tu Moting mocked and said with a smile: "You are talking shamelessly here today. If you are really loyal to the country, why have you not dared to advise the general for so many years? In the end, it is better to be wise and protect yourself."

"That's right." Dou Xiong said: "So now that I think about it, I feel ashamed. But since I know I was wrong, I should make up for it. Tu Moting, you and I are colleagues. I will give you a chance today. As long as you dismount and surrender, I will

The general will not kill you, but will also help you intercede with General Qin and let him treat you lightly."

Tu Moting laughed and said: "You are greedy for life and afraid of death, so you surrendered to Qin Xiao, and you think that Sima is also a person who is greedy for life and afraid of death? Dou Xiong, you and Huangfu Yunzhao will sell out and seek glory, and neither will end well."

He held the knife tightly and said sternly: "I want to clean up the house for the general!"

He shouted loudly, urged his horse and rushed towards Dou Xiong.

Dou Xiong did not move, however, and watched coldly as Tu Moting rushed over with his sword. He saw Tu Moting's horse passing by, and the sword was already slashing at him. Dou Xiong then raised his sword to block, "

With a "choking" sound, the two swords clashed, and sparks flew everywhere.

Tu Moting's arm shook violently, and he felt numbness in his mouth.

He knew that Dou Xiong was a brave general in the Liaodong Army. If he fought alone, he would never be Dou Xiong's opponent. But now, he could only fight to the death.

The reason is simple. The ambush battle that he facilitated ended up falling into Huangfu Yunzhao's trap. Wang Xingchao's three thousand elite troops would probably be wiped out here.

This was Wang Xingchao's capital, and it would be completely destroyed in one battle. Tu Moting knew what the result would be.

Even if he had a chance to escape, he would definitely die if he returned to Liaodong, not to mention that there was no possibility of breaking out at the moment.

Of course he didn't dare to surrender.

His family members were all in Liaodong, and he destroyed Wang Xingchao's 3,000 main force and surrendered to Long Rui's army. Wang Xingchao got the news that the entire Tu family would definitely be killed, leaving no one behind. His only choice was to die in battle.

Here, there is a glimmer of hope to save one's family.

He knew that he was no match for Dou Xiong, and he never thought that he could kill Dou Xiong.

He even hoped that Dou Xiong could kill him with one sword, so that he could be happy.

The horses passed by each other, and he immediately turned the horse's head and roared towards Dou Xiong again.

Dou Xiong had also turned his horse around. This time he was no longer polite. His expression was stern and his eyes were like daggers. He urged the horse and swung his sword to meet him.

The two riders passed each other, and only a scream was heard. The saber in Tu Moting's hand had already flown up, and his right arm holding the saber had been cut off by Dou Xiong at the elbow. When his right arm flew out, it was still holding the saber.

Holding that sword.

Blood splattered from the broken arm, and Tu Moting was in agony. When the two remaining guards saw this, they rushed forward to save him, but several cavalrymen rushed out and blocked the two guards.

Dou Xiong turned his horse around and caught up with Tu Moting. This time, he did not draw his sword. Instead, he reached out and grabbed Tu Moting's broken arm, shoulder and shoulder plate. With a sharp roar, he pulled Tu Moting off the horse.

.

Tu Moting fell from his horse. Dou Xiong put the tip of his knife against his chest and said in a cold voice: "The situation is over. There is no need to add more casualties. Let them put down their weapons and we can spare their lives." Then he shouted to the sky.

: "Tu Moting is captured, but those who abandon their weapons will not be killed!"
